چکیده انگلیسی
The effect of Cu2+ on the photocatalytic oxidation of 1,4-dioxane was evaluated. The addition of Cu2+ led to an enhancing effect in the photocatalytic degradation and mineralisation of 1,4-dioxane for both pH 3 and 5. This positive role of Cu2+ was attributed to its involvement in the ligand-to-metal charge transfer (LMCT) process, where Cu2+ formed complexes with 1,4-dioxane and/or its intermediate products, providing an alternative routes for the oxidation reaction via photoredox mechanism. The supporting evidence to the complexes formation has been confirmed using an electron spin resonance (ESR) spectroscopy and the semi-empirical PM3 calculation.
